A is thrice as good a workman as B. C alone takes 48 days to paint a house. When working together, A, B and C take 16 days to paint the house. How many days will it take for B alone to paint the house?

  1. 32

  2. 64

  3. 96

  4. 72

Explanation

Let B's rate be x, then A's rate is 3x. C's rate is 1/48. Together (A+B+C) = 1/16. So 3x + x + 1/48 = 1/16. 4x = 1/16 - 1/48 = 3/48 - 1/48 = 2/48 = 1/24. x = 1/96. B takes 96 days.

Let the total work be the least common multiple of 48 and 16, which is 48 units. The efficiency of C is 48 divided by 48, equaling 1 unit per day. The combined efficiency of A, B, and C is 48 divided by 16, equaling 3 units per day, so A and B together have an efficiency of 2 units per day. Since A is thrice as good a workman as B, their efficiency ratio is 3 to 1, making B's individual efficiency 0.5 units per day. Therefore, B alone will take 48 divided by 0.5 days to finish the work, which is 96 days.
